INTRODUCTION
NVIDIA's Compiler team is dedicated to bringing best-in-class compiler technology to NVIDIA's developer community spanning across multiple domains like Deep Learning/ Machine Learning, High Performance Computing, Graphics and Automotive. NVIDIA is looking for a Senior Technical Program Manager to be a key member of our Compiler Development team. A best-in-class professional who will be directly responsible for delivering the newest and most up to date compilers to our developers and the success of various product releases. A strong leader who is an authority in cross functional team coordination, comfortable in a matrixed organization, responsible for driving software development and documenting the process from concept to delivery. As an independent problem solver, you will engage in initiatives relating to process development/ implementation for the Compiler organization. If you want to be part of innovative technology for powerful GPU graphics and compute technologies, delivering new groundbreaking features for compute programs which include Machine Learning, Deep Learning and Artificial Intelligence; we have an outstanding opportunity for you!
ROLE AND RESPONSIBILITIES
What you'll be doing:
- Hands on driving software programs and processes. Leading multi-functional team members in a matrix organization to deliver projects on time.
- Leading projects in both Waterfall and Agile methodologies.
- Authoritatively presenting project status to multi-functional teams as well as executive management.
- Working independently, take-charge and influence with minimal mentorship.
- Working with global partners across multiple time zones, geographies, and diverse technical fields to define work you're doing, report on status, and deliver projects to expectations.
- Influencing other teams by creating an efficient/accountable development environment through process development and process improvement.
- Observing and following defined processes for escalation if the execution of planned work product tasks is not on track.
- Thinking strategically and tactically. Someone who can distill sophisticated projects down to manageable tasks and landmarks and optimally disseminate them to the multi-functional teams.
B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
What we need to see:
- Bachelor of Science or equivalent experience in Electronic Engineering, Computer Science or related technical degree.
- 8+ years in a similar or related role.
- Passionate about details and an authority at multitasking.
- Validated Software Engineering background and technical skills.
- Ability to investigate technical issues. Attention to detail.
- Knowledge of operating systems, software development standard methodologies, and compilers are highly valued.
- Strong written and verbal presentation skills.
- Creative problem solver, able to resolve technical issues and conflicting priorities.
- Track record of understanding and implementing the foundational program management skills; risk management, tracking and monitoring, meeting facilitation, domain expertise, time management, and problem-solving skills.
P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
Ways to stand out from the crowd:
- Craft and implement new processes for workflow between different teams.
- GPU, CUDA and/or AI knowledge.
- Experience with project management tools, like JIRA (Atlassian Project Management & Teamwork Software), MS Project. Implementing tool automation in support of this role is plus.
- Creatively resolving technical issues and resource conflicts through consensus and team building to delivering sophisticated products to customers.
- Project Management Professional Certification.
COMPENSATION
Your base salary will be determined based on your location, experience, and the pay of employees in similar positions. The base salary range is 168,000 USD - 258,750 USD.
You will also be eligible for equity and benefits.

Understand the LCA timing relative to your start date
Before NVIDIA can file your H-1B petition, they must submit a Labor Condition Application to the DOL. This step takes several business days and must be completed first. Account for this when negotiating your start date with the recruiting team.
Prepare for NVIDIA's internal immigration review process
NVIDIA works with outside immigration counsel to assess each role's sponsorship eligibility. If you're transitioning from OPT or another employer's H-1B, have your I-94 record, visa stamp, and most recent approval notices ready to share during the offer stage.

Does NVIDIA sponsor H-1B visas for Program Associates?
Yes, NVIDIA sponsors H-1B visas for Program Associate roles that qualify as specialty occupations. The role must require a bachelor's degree or higher in a specific field, which Program Associate positions at NVIDIA typically satisfy given their technical and operational complexity. Your employer will need to file an LCA with the DOL before submitting the H-1B petition to USCIS.

Which visa types does NVIDIA sponsor for Program Associate roles?
NVIDIA sponsors H-1B and E-3 visas for Program Associate roles, as well as employment-based Green Card pathways including EB-2 and EB-3. The right visa depends on your nationality and situation. Australian citizens are eligible for the E-3, which has no lottery and can be processed faster than the H-1B. All other eligible nationalities typically go through the H-1B cap subject process.

How long does the visa sponsorship process take for a NVIDIA Program Associate offer?
Timeline depends on visa type. H-1B sponsorship is tied to USCIS's April lottery cycle, meaning a cap-subject petition can take six months or more from selection to October 1 start. E-3 processing through a U.S. consulate in Australia typically takes two to four weeks. USCIS premium processing, when available, can reduce H-1B adjudication to around 15 business days. Align your offer negotiation with these timelines.
